cvs -q diff -u -N Index: editor/src/org/netbeans/modules/editor/java/FixImportsProgressPanel.java =================================================================== RCS file: /cvs/java/editor/src/org/netbeans/modules/editor/java/FixImportsProgressPanel.java,v retrieving revision 1.4 diff -u -r1.4 FixImportsProgressPanel.java --- editor/src/org/netbeans/modules/editor/java/FixImportsProgressPanel.java 22 Mar 2005 21:29:49 -0000 1.4 +++ editor/src/org/netbeans/modules/editor/java/FixImportsProgressPanel.java 14 Apr 2005 14:10:16 -0000 @@ -57,6 +57,12 @@ SwingUtilities.invokeLater(new Runnable() { public void run() { progress.setValue(progress.getMaximum()); + // #54585 - delaying AWT thread for 50ms to avoid focus problems + try { + Thread.currentThread().sleep(50); + } catch (InterruptedException e) { + // ignored + } setVisible(false); dispose(); }